## Notice

The recently published Working in Hackney Scrutiny Commission Review into the Future World of Work and Skills in Hackney contains three headline recommendations relating to Skills Devolution and Adult Learning: The Commission recommends that the Council looks at developing measurable outcomes for the journey of residents going through Adult Learning, the Hackney Works programme and the Council's apprenticeship scheme and reports back on the measurements put in place. The Commission would like the Council to explore the possibility of better aligning the adult community learning provision to its employment support service to provide a seamless service covering learning, training and employment support. The Commission suggests the Council's employment and skills service adopts an employability skills framework that supports people in and out of work to prepare and develop transferable skills for future job roles.

Hackney Council is seeking suitably qualified providers to join a framework for the provision of Adult and Community Learning. For 2022/23, Adult Learning Service will be commissioning a broad range of courses from a wide variety of curriculum subjects. These include long or short, accredited or non-accredited courses. The Adult Learning curriculum offers have been subdivided into six (lots) main subject areas: Lot 1 - Vocational training Lot 2 - Functional Skills English Lot 3 - Functional Skills Maths Lot 4 - ICT Lot 5 - ESOL Lot 6 - Community & Family Learning The framework will be for a duration of 2 years, with options to extend for up to a further 2 years at the Council's sole discretion. Throughout the period of the Framework, projects will be commissioned by the Hackney Adult Learning service in line with the requirements of the GLA funding rules. Adult Learning Services

The Council has adopted a focus on inclusive economic growth, specifically seeking to ensure the Council's full range of policy levers and resources are fully utilised to ensure economic growth in the borough benefits local residents, particularly the most disadvantaged. This approach has been brought together in the form of an Inclusive Economy Strategy. The devolution of the Adult Education Budget (AEB) in 2019-20 has created an opportunity for the Central London sub-region to build a better skills system for its residents around the changing needs of the capital's labour market.
